A typical deep peel is a phenol peel, known for treating long-term deep wrinkles and scars. Phenol peels take longer to perform than other peels and require ongoing care after the procedure.
WebNov 11, 2024 · VI Peel, the original formula, contains a signature combination of TCA, retinoic acid, salicylic acid, phenol, and vitamin C. It also contains an anesthetic, to reduce discomfort. VI Peel Precision has higher concentrations of the above active ingredients, making the formula 25% stronger and more effective at treating signs of aging.
